pyne
Data Warehousing

Snowflake vs BigQuery: Which Data Warehouse is Right for Your Business?

Emilio Biz
#Snowflake#BigQuery#data warehouse#cloud computing#machine learning#data management
Feature image

In the ever-evolving world of data management, two platforms have consistently risen to the top: Snowflake and BigQuery. Both offer advanced capabilities for storing, analyzing, and managing data in the cloud, but which one is best suited for your organization’s needs?

In this article, we’ll dive deep into a side-by-side comparison of Snowflake and BigQuery, examining their architecture, performance, pricing, machine learning capabilities, and more. By the end, you’ll have a clearer understanding of which data warehouse can best support your data analytics, engineering, and machine learning initiatives.

1. Overview of Snowflake and BigQuery

When comparing Snowflake and BigQuery, it’s essential to start with a basic understanding of what each platform offers.

Both platforms are highly rated by analysts like Gartner, with each occupying leadership positions in cloud data management.

2. Architecture and Infrastructure

The architectural differences between Snowflake and BigQuery are significant and can impact how your business manages its data.

3. Performance: Query Speed and Scalability

When evaluating performance, both Snowflake and BigQuery excel, but their approaches are different.

In various benchmark tests, BigQuery often outperforms in scenarios involving large datasets, while Snowflake’s performance remains strong across both large and smaller data workloads.

4. Pricing Models: Understanding Costs

Both Snowflake and BigQuery offer flexible pricing models, but understanding their structures can help you avoid unexpected costs.

Depending on your usage patterns, one platform may offer more cost savings. For instance, Snowflake may be more cost-effective for companies with smaller, continuous workloads, while BigQuery shines when dealing with large datasets on a pay-per-query basis.

5. Machine Learning and AI Capabilities

Incorporating machine learning into your data strategy is critical for future-proofing your business. Both Snowflake and BigQuery offer robust AI and machine learning features.

6. Integration with Data Tools and Ecosystems

Seamless integration with other data tools is crucial for maximizing the potential of your data warehouse.

For businesses already using Google Cloud tools, BigQuery’s integrations can simplify workflows. Snowflake, meanwhile, excels in environments where multi-cloud flexibility is needed.

7. Security and Compliance Features

Security is a top priority for businesses handling sensitive data, and both platforms offer industry-leading features.

Both platforms meet the highest security standards, so the decision here largely depends on your organization’s specific compliance needs.

8. Ease of Use: User Interface and Learning Curve

A platform’s ease of use can significantly affect how quickly your team can adopt and start benefiting from it.

9. Use Cases: Which Platform Is Better for Your Business?

When deciding between Snowflake and BigQuery, your business’s specific needs should guide the choice.

Conclusion

Both Snowflake and BigQuery are powerful data warehouse solutions, each with its unique strengths. Snowflake’s multi-cloud flexibility and strong performance with semi-structured data make it a great choice for businesses that need versatility. BigQuery, with its seamless integration into the Google Cloud ecosystem and pay-per-query pricing, excels at handling massive datasets and large-scale machine learning.

Ultimately, the right choice depends on your business’s specific needs, existing tools, and how much you plan to scale. Need help deciding? Book a free data assessment with us at pyne.dk to get tailored advice on selecting the best platform for your data strategy.

← Back to Blog